求助Matlab小波变换去除ecg心电信号基线漂移 介绍了一种用于心电监护的数字滤波算法,对滤波器的设计,包括滤波原理、整系数数字滤波器 的波型特征、实现方框图及10 点平均数字滤波器进行了分析,并给出心电信号的滤波效果图。实验结果表明,该算法能有效滤除基线漂移和工频干扰,算法简单实用。
想请教一下对图中对心电信号中的基线漂移进行滤除的一个程序 你这里不牵扯直接对小波系数滴处理,不用如此麻烦置零,既然有CL组构直接使用单支重构函数wrcoef就行。虽然通常CWT可以进行时频分析,并且DWT滤波器组设计有时也会在频域中计算,但小波变换滴目的就是尽量脱离频域,在时域就可研究分析信号滴特征,所以如果过多关心小波变换在频域中滴应用,个人认为是本末倒置滴,其主要特点也不是时频分析。对于CWT其计算是不用滤波器滴,是依靠小波函数积分完成滴。DWT由于使用mallat算法与正交函数有关,其计算实现过程使用一组数字进行卷积完成,这组数字设计通常是根据小波父函数(尺度函数)来滴,而尺度函数又是根据小波母函数来滴,这些都与小波理论产生之前滴正交函数滴研究有关,后来信号处理中滤波器理论很多地方都可以与DWT结合,也可认为这组数字就是滤波器组滴概念。其它滤波器设计时可能并没有考虑这么多方面,误差可能有时偏大,效果就不理想。由于各小波母函数滴数学特征不同,可选种类较多,其滤波器组也都不尽相同,因此选择性较大,可通过试错方法确定选取。然而有时这并不能说明其它滤波器就一定不如小波滤波器好,或者某一种小波就一定优于其它小波,不同信号用不同滤波器都可产生不同效果,讨论某种一定好滴。
液相基线漂移原因? 流动相的基线总是会漂移的,即使是等度洗脱。如果一个小时内漂移在0.5mAU之内的话,完全可以忽略。然后如果基线往下飘,最容易的就是在流动相中,有机相的比例在减少。造成这样的原因有很多:1、流动相有没有混合均匀。2、流动速度快,流动相中的配比在逐渐的发生变化。3、第三个可能性比较小,如果用的是两个泵做梯度洗脱,那么泵的运行是否异常。这一点可以查看最近一次的校验记录,看看误差是否在允许范围内。扩展资料:液相色谱仪基线总有下漂移趋势的原因1、柱温波动控制好柱子和流动相的温度,在检测器之前使用热交换器图2、流动相不均匀使用HPLC级的溶剂,高纯度的盐和添加剂。流动相在使用前进行脱气,使用中使用氦气。3、流通池被污染或有气体用甲醇或其他强极性溶剂冲洗流通池。如有需要,可以用1N的硝酸。(不要用盐酸)4、检测器出口阻塞。(高压造成流通池窗口破裂,产生噪音基线)取出阻塞物或更换管子,参考检测器手册更换流通池窗。5、流动相配比不当或流速变化更改配比或流速。为避免这个问题可定期检查流动相组成及流速。参考资料来源:Agilent-液相色谱和液质联用系统故障排除